Evelyn A. (Thompson) Lemonds
December 19, 1921 - May 10, 2012
Newton, Iowa

Visitation: The family will greet friends from 2-5 p.m., Sunday, May 13, 2012 at the funeral home.
Funeral Service: 1 p.m., Monday, May 14, 2012 at the First Christian Church, 314 E. 2nd St. N. in Newton.
Interment: Immediately following the funeral service (approximately 3 p.m.), Monday, May 14, 2012 at the Woodlawn Cemetery in Lovilia, Iowa.

Those left to honor Evelyn's memory are her daughter, Arlene Lemonds of Newton; her son, Don Lemonds of Hardin, Missouri; her two daughters-in-law, Janet Lemonds of Des Moines, and Barbara Lemonds of Davenport; two grandchildren, Dave (Gina Smith) Lemonds of Hardin, Missouri, and Julie (Jason) Parrett of Bettendorf; her four great-grandchildren, Matthew Dotson, Abigail and Ethan Parrett, and Jaykob Lemonds; sister, Colleen Hanson of Warsaw, Missouri; and brother, Paul Thompson of Pella. She was preceded in death by her parents, husband, Bill Lemonds in 1991; son, Bob Lemonds; six sisters, and three brothers. The family would like to thank Gina for all her loving care she gave Evelyn over the last five weeks.

Evelyn was a care taker of Leona Umbriet for 30 years, retiring in 1993. She was a member of the First Christian Church, she helped with Girl Scouts, Cub Scouts, PTA, was a member of the Skiff Hospital Auxiliary, and church circle. Evelyn was a loving and caring wife, mom, grandma, great-grandma, sister, aunt, and friend.
